Ventilation/Perfusion PET/CT With Galligas and 68Ga-MAA for Regional Lung Function Assessment After Pulmonary Embolism

SUMMARY

In patients with pulmonary embolism (PE), after three or six months of anticoagulation, persistent dyspnea and impairment of quality of life are observed in at least 30% of cases. The RAMBO trial is a French academic, multicenter, randomized (1:1 ratio), parallel arm, controlled, that aimed to assess the efficacy of pulmonary rehabilitation (PR) on the quality of life in patients with an acute symptomatic PE treated with anticoagulant therapy during at least 3 months and who present an impairment of quality of life and/or persistent dyspnea despite anticoagulant therapy. Ventilation/Perfusion (V/Q) PET/CT is a novel imaging modality for the assessment of regional lung function. The same carrier molecules as conventional V/Q imaging are used, but they are labeled with 68Gallium, a ß+ isotope, instead of 99mTc, allowing acquisition of images with PET technology. The EOLE study is an ancillary pilot study of the RAMBO trial, in which patients will benefit, in addition to the extensive work up scheduled as per study protocol, from a V/Q PET/CT scan before and after PR. The aim of the study is to assess the impact of PR on regional lung function with lung V/Q PET/CT imaging.

Eligibility
Participation Requirements
Sex: All
Minimum Age: 18
Maximum Age: 99
Healthy Volunteers: f
View:

• Patient included in the RAMBO study, whose inclusion criteria are: Age ≥ 18 years; Patient treated with at least 3 months and up to 8 months of anticoagulation for an acute symptomatic PE diagnosed according the ESC and ACCP guidelines; Patients who have a PembQol score ≥ 10% and whose total scores for the subgroups Q1 (dyspnea) and Q4 (impact of daily life) are ≥ 10%.

• Patients planned to be randomized

• Abnormal conventional V/Q scan at V1

• Give consent to participate to the EOLE study

Treatments
Experimental: Patients undergoing a Ventilation/Perfusion PET/CT at inclusion and 3 months later
EOLE is an ancillary study which selects patients included in the RAMBO study. The RAMBO study is a 2-arm-parallel study which patients included in one arm will undergo a 3-month pulmonary rehabilitation, and the patients included in the other arm won't. The EOLE study will include specific patients in both arms of the RAMBO study, and all of the participants will undergo a PET/CT scan at the inclusion and 3 months later.
